Home Sweet Home Concert a Success Print
The Home Sweet Home benefit concert held by Habitat for Humanity of Marion County on February 24 was a resounding success! Over 180 tickets were sold to this event featuring music groups from around the county. All donations received will help advance the Mission of Habitat for Humanity here in Marion County. Jake Rietveld, Sydney Lett, Allan Robuck and the Charlie Koopman Band performed, and guests enjoyed delicious desserts catered by Central College during the intermission. Several restaurants also offered discounts for ticketholders prior to the event.
 
Dedication held for Kelly Home Print
Habitat for Humanity dedicated our 35th house on December 20, 2011. John and Debbie Kelly and their family celebrated the completion of their home on Patrick Street in Knoxville, and extended thanks to all who contributed their skills and donations to make their new home a reality. This home is the first rehab completed by Habitat in Marion County, and was made possible in part through the Neighborhood Stabilization Program and the City of Knoxville.
